Jump to content

    

[sarge]

Свой
  • Content Count

    71
  • Joined

  • Last visited

Community Reputation

0 Обычный

About [sarge]

  • Rank
    Участник
  • Birthday 01/11/1988

Контакты

  • Сайт
    http://
  • ICQ
    0

Информация

  • Город
    Минск

Старые поля

  • skype
    sargein
  1. Цитата(Iptash @ Mar 12 2013, 07:11) Пробел никто не отменял. Как вы поворачивваете с помощью пробела? Да вот в том то и дело, что у меня кто-то его отменил, на пробеле пропало это действие, а в горячих клавишах Rotate вызывает диалоговое окно. Теперь у меня по нажатию пробела выскакивает диалоговое окно, я указываю градус и еще раз тыкаю на элемент, жутко неудобно.
  2. Подскажите пожалуйста, раньше в pcb редакторе на поворот 90 градусов был забинден пробел, в один прекрасный день эта горячая клавиша слетела. В настройках горячих клавиш я нашел только один Rotate, который вызывает окошко с указанием угла поворота. Какая команда используется для простого поворота на 90 без всяких диалоговых окон?
  3. Касса резисторов SMD

    Цитата(DEM_ALEX @ Mar 14 2012, 15:59) Спасибо. никогда еще не покупал там. Надо попробовать. А как там обстоит дело с доставкой. Сколько обходится? На такую мелочь в большинстве случаев "Free shipping". До Минска около месяца доставляют
  4. схема без БП ps. картинки блин не отображаются http://www.proficientsyntax.com/555TimerIc...onostable_A.jpg
  5. А зачем звонок, который будет звонить каждый раз когда кто-то проходит по лестничной площадке? Или дом частный? Но тогда опять же зачем эти звуки каждый раз, когда кто-то из проживающих подходит к двери? а так да, 555 самое то
  6. Непонятно что куда вы ставите. Запускаете ADE, выбираете анализ tran (время выбираете исходя из ваших конкретных условий), выбираете Outputs -> To be plotted -> Select on schematic и тыкаетесь по шинам in1, in2, nq. Про входные сигналы вам уже рассказали, запускаете анализ и получаете три графика.
  7. могу в altium designer, sargein@gmail.com
  8. Работа таймера TMR0 (PIC16)

    Цитата(loghir @ May 30 2011, 17:32) while (45 - 1) офигенное условие Я же на прошлой странице привел фактически готовое решение, зачем столько хрени пихать в обработчик прерываний?
  9. Работа таймера TMR0 (PIC16)

    xemul, согласен, забыл про это
  10. Работа таймера TMR0 (PIC16)

    ну как то примерно так Кодunsigned char tmp100 = 0; unsigned char time1 = 0; void main(void) { бла бла настройки таймера и прочей фигни for (;;) { if (tmp100 == 100) {                            time1++;                            tmp100 = 0;                            функция вывода числа time1 на индикатор ();                            } } } void interrupt isr (void) { if (T0IF) { TMR0 = 100; tmp100++; T0IF = 0; } }
  11. Работа таймера TMR0 (PIC16)

    смутная программка а не могли бы вы еще раз уточнить, что конкретно нужно в итоге получить?
  12. Работа таймера TMR0 (PIC16)

    писать надо после main() { } я ведь это уже два раза написал зы. по поводу программы, естественно ее еще отлаживать нужно, я просто указал как правильно обработку прерывания оформлять ззы. рекомендую вот тут FAQ почитать
  13. Работа таймера TMR0 (PIC16)

    пишите в конце своей программы вот это: Кодinterrupt isr() { if (T0IF) { tmp100 = tmp100 + 1; TMR0 = TMR0 + 100; T0IF = 0; } Вызывать ничего не надо, это прерывание, оно автоматически вызывается в случае T0IF = 1
  14. Работа таймера TMR0 (PIC16)

    программка жесткая какая-то, в частности выносы в функции меня в данном случае только больше запутывают ну а по теме: если вы хотите использовать прерывания то добавьте вот это после main() { } Кодinterrupt isr() { if (T0IF) { чего то делаем T0IF = 0; }
  15. Работа таймера TMR1 в PIC16

    тоже не понял про прерывания, где interrupt isr()? +добавить антидребезг upd. косяк в частоте кварца, в конфиге стоит XT, а где #define _XTAL_FREQ?